Well i found the omega driver but it crashed my computer so after reinstalling windows i went through all its files and found this file called atioglxx.dll I took it and dropped it into the hammer editors root directory and fired it up and wow i can click yay!

if you dont trust the file just look up the omega driver and extract it from its cab files, or install them on a virtual pc and search for atioglxx.dll
it should be under
XX:Program FilesRadeon Omega Driversv4.8.4422KXP_INF
i also put this into the systems registry
REGEDIT4
[HKEY_LOCAL_MACHINESOFTWAREMicrosoftWindows NTCurrentVersionOpenGLDrivers]
[HKEY_LOCAL_MACHINESOFTWAREMicrosoftWindows NTCurrentVersionOpenGLDriversati2dvag]
"Version"=dword:00000002
"DriverVersion"=dword:00000001
"Flags"=dword:00000001
"Dll"="atioglxx.dll"
